Sister Rosa Tharpe …She was playing Rock music in the 40’s before Sun Records was spitting out Rocket 88, That’s Alright Mama, and etc. And I respect the Heck out of Sun Records being born and raised in Metro Memphis.

Edit…She was doing it in the 1930’s!
